Understanding the Mechanics of Chance
At the heart of any casino game lies the principle of chance. While skill can play a role in certain games, such as poker or blackjack, the outcome ultimately depends on random events. Understanding the underlying probabilities and odds is crucial for making informed decisions and managing expectations. For instance, in roulette, the odds of landing on a specific number are relatively low, while the odds of landing on red or black are much higher. These probabilities are not merely theoretical; they are mathematically calculated and influence the payout structures of the games.
The use of random number generators (RNGs) in digital casinos ensures fairness and unpredictability. RNGs are sophisticated algorithms that produce sequences of numbers that appear random, preventing any manipulation of the game outcomes. Reputable online casinos are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ify the integrity of their RNGs and ensure that they meet industry standards. This commitment to transparency and fairness is essential for building trust with players. Furthermore, the psychological aspect of chance plays a significant role; the belief in luck, superstitions, and the gambler’s fallacy can all influence decision-making.
| Game | House Edge (Approximate) |
|---|---|
| Slots | 2% – 15% |
| Blackjack (Basic Strategy) |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% |
| Baccarat | 1.06% (Banker Bet) |
The table above demonstrates the varying house edges associated with different casino games. The house edge represents the casino's average profit margin, expressed as a percentage of the player's wager. A lower house edge generally indicates a more favorable game for the player, although it's important to remember that luck still plays a significant role in the short term. Understanding these statistical advantages can help players make more strategic choices when selecting games.

Strategies for Responsible Gaming
While the thrill of winning can be exhilarating, it’s crucial to approach casino gaming with a responsible mindset.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, affecting not only the individual but also their families and communities. Setting a budget before you start playing and sticking to it is one of the most important steps you can take. Never gamble with money you can’t afford to lose, and avoid chasing losses in an attempt to recoup your funds. It's also wise to set time limits for your gaming sessions to prevent excessive play.
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is equally important. These signs can include spending increasing amounts of money, neglecting responsibilities, lying about gambling habits, and experiencing mood swings.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seeking help is essential. Numerous resources are available, including helplines, support groups, and counseling services. Remember, se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ness. It’s a proactive step toward regaining control of your life. It's about enjoying the entertainment value without letting it consume you.
- Set a Budget: Determine how much money you can afford to lose and stick to that limit.
- Set Time Limits: Limit the amount of time you spend gambling.
- Avoid Chasing Losses: Don’t try to win back lost money by gambling more.
- Don’t Gamble Under the Influence: Avoid gambling when you're under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
- Take Breaks: Regularly step away from gambling to clear your head.
Following these steps can help you maintain control and enjoy casino gaming responsibly. It's about being mindful of your habits and making informed decisions. The goal should be entertainment, not financial gain.
